El Korean BBQ, o "Gogi-gui" (literalmente "carne a la parrilla"), es más que una comida; es un evento social, un ritual y una expresión cultural profundamente arraigada en la sociedad coreana. En el centro de esta experiencia se encuentra la parrilla, a menudo integrada en la propia mesa, donde los comensales asan sus propias selecciones de carne, creando un ambiente interactivo y participativo que es el sello distintivo de esta gastronomía.

La Estrella del Espectáculo: La Carne

En el corazón de cualquier Korean BBQ se encuentran las selecciones de carne de primera calidad. Aunque no se disponga de un menú específico de Zip Korean BBQ, un establecimiento típico ofrecerá una variedad de cortes que son los pilares de la cocina. Entre los más populares se encuentran:

  • Bulgogi (불고기): Posiblemente el plato coreano más conocido, el bulgogi se refiere a finas lonchas de ternera o cerdo marinadas en una mezcla dulce y salada de salsa de soja, ajo, azúcar, aceite de sésamo y pera asiática. Su ternura y sabor umami lo hacen irresistible.
  • Galbi (갈비): Costillas cortas, generalmente de ternera o cerdo, marinadas en una salsa similar al bulgogi, pero a menudo con un sabor más profundo y caramelizado. La ternera galbi es particularmente apreciada por su jugosidad y su riqueza.
  • Samgyeopsal (삼겹살): Panceta de cerdo sin marinar, cortada en tiras gruesas. Se cocina hasta que esté crujiente por fuera y tierna por dentro, y su sabor se realza con una pizca de sal y pimienta, o envuelta en hojas de lechuga con ssamjang (una pasta de chile y soja fermentada).
  • Chadolbaegi (차돌박이): Finísimas láminas de falda de ternera, conocidas por su alto contenido de grasa y su cocción ultrarrápida. Son perfectas para un bocado rápido y sabroso.
  • Deungshim (등심): Lomo de ternera, a menudo servido sin marinar para apreciar la calidad natural de la carne.

El Séquito de Sabores: Banchan y Salsas

Lo que realmente distingue al Korean BBQ de otras cocinas a la parrilla es el acompañamiento esencial: el banchan (반찬). Estos son una variedad de pequeños platos de acompañamiento que se sirven sin cesar y que están diseñados para complementar, contrastar y equilibrar los ricos sabores de la carne. El banchan no es solo un extra; es una parte integral de la comida, ofreciendo una sinfonía de sabores y texturas que elevan la experiencia culinaria.

Algunos banchan comunes incluyen:

  • Kimchi (김치): El plato nacional de Corea, col fermentada con chile, ajo y otros condimentos. Su sabor picante, agrio y umami es un compañero indispensable para la carne.
  • Mu Saengchae (무생채): Ensalada de rábano picante.
  • Kongnamul Muchim (콩나물무침): Brotes de soja sazonados.
  • Sigeumchi Namul (시금치나물): Espinacas blanqueadas y sazonadas.
  • Japchae (잡채): Fideos de batata salteados con verduras y carne.
  • Gyeran Jjim (계란찜): Fluffy al vapor.
  • Pajeori (파절이): Ensalada de cebolla verde picante, a menudo servida específicamente para acompañar las carnes.

Además del banchan, una variedad de salsas y aderezos se proporcionan para personalizar cada bocado. Las más comunes son:

  • Ssamjang (쌈장): Una pasta espesa y sabrosa hecha de doenjang (pasta de soja fermentada), gochujang (pasta de chile rojo), ajo, aceite de sésamo y otros ingredientes. Es perfecta para untar en la carne envuelta en lechuga.
  • Gireumjang (기름장): Una simple mezcla de aceite de sésamo con sal y pimienta, ideal para carnes sin marinar como el samgyeopsal.
  • Salsa de soja con wasabi o rábano picante: Para un toque de umami y picante.

La interacción entre la carne, el banchan y las salsas es lo que hace que cada bocado sea una nueva exploración de sabor.

El Arte de "Ssam": Envolver y Disfrutar

Una de las formas más tradicionales y satisfactorias de disfrutar el Korean BBQ es a través del "ssam" (쌈), que significa "envuelto". Los comensales toman una hoja de lechuga (o a veces hojas de perilla o de col), colocan un trozo de carne recién asada, añaden un poco de arroz, un poco de ssamjang y uno o dos trozos de banchan (como kimchi o ajo asado), y luego lo envuelven todo en un paquete del tamaño de un bocado. La explosión de sabores y texturas en un solo bocado es una de las mayores delicias del Korean BBQ.

Bebidas y Postres: El Complemento Perfecto

Ninguna comida coreana está completa sin las bebidas adecuadas. En un restaurante como Zip Korean BBQ, es probable que se ofrezcan opciones clásicas para complementar la rica comida.

  • Soju (소주): El licor destilado más popular de Corea, un alcohol claro y ligeramente dulce que se consume frío. Es el compañero por excelencia del Korean BBQ, ayudando a limpiar el paladar entre bocados.
  • Makgeolli (막걸리): Un vino de arroz ligeramente espumoso y dulce, a menudo descrito como la "bebida del agricultor". Su sabor refrescante y ligeramente lácteo combina bien con la carne.
  • Cerveza Coreana: Marcas como Hite y Cass son populares y ofrecen un contraste refrescante.
  • Bebidas suaves: Refrescos, té de cebada tostada (Boricha) y otras bebidas no alcohólicas también son comunes.

En cuanto a los postres, la cocina coreana tradicionalmente no tiene una fuerte cultura de postres elaborados después de las comidas. Sin embargo, muchos restaurantes modernos pueden ofrecer opciones ligeras como frutas frescas, helado de té verde o postres asiáticos ligeros para concluir la experiencia.

4. TRANSPORTE: Conexiones y Accesibilidad

Tustin goza de una excelente conectividad de transporte, lo que la convierte en una ubicación conveniente para desplazarse por el Condado de Orange y más allá.

  • Acceso a Autopistas: La ciudad está estratégicamente ubicada con acceso directo a importantes autopistas como la I-5 (Santa Ana Freeway), la SR-55 (Costa Mesa Freeway) y la SR-261 (Eastern Transportation Corridor), lo que facilita el viaje a otras ciudades del Condado de Orange, Los Ángeles y San Diego. La SR-405 (San Diego Freeway) también está muy cerca.
  • Transporte Público: El sistema de autobuses de Orange County Transportation Authority (OCTA) sirve a Tustin, proporcionando rutas que conectan con centros de empleo, centros comerciales y otras ciudades. Si bien el transporte público es funcional, la mayoría de los residentes dependen del coche para sus desplazamientos diarios.
  • Distancia al Centro: Tustin no tiene un "centro" metropolitano tradicional como Los Ángeles. Sin embargo, está a poca distancia en coche de los principales centros comerciales y de negocios del Condado de Orange, como el South Coast Plaza, el Irvine Business Complex y el centro de Santa Ana. El Aeropuerto John Wayne (SNA) está a solo unos 15-20 minutos en coche, ofreciendo convenientes opciones de viaje aéreo.
  • Tren: La estación de tren de Tustin ofrece servicios de Metrolink, conectando a los viajeros con Union Station en Los Ángeles y otras ciudades del sur de California, lo que es una ventaja para los que se desplazan al trabajo.
